Many organizations provide employees with paid personal time off (personal days) for religious observance or personal business that cannot be taken care of outside regular business hours. These personal days are allowed in addition to paid time off for holidays and vacation days. Personal days are not considered sick days. The number of days that organizations allow varies. There are different types of Utah Personal Day Provisions that organizations can consider including in their Personnel or Employee Manual or Handbook. Some of these variations may include: 1. Fixed Personal Days: In this type of provision, each employee is allotted a fixed number of personal days at the beginning of each calendar year or employment anniversary. For example, an employee may be granted three personal days per year, which cannot be carried over to the next year if unused. 2. Flexible Personal Days: This provision offers employees greater flexibility by allowing them to accrue personal days throughout the year rather than being granted a fixed number upfront. The number of personal days accrued can be based on the employee's length of service or hours worked. 3. Personal Days for Specific Events: Some organizations may adopt a provision that grants additional personal days for specific events such as weddings, funerals, or religious observances. These additional personal days are typically granted upon providing valid documentation or proof of the event. 4. Personal Days with Pay or Unpaid: The provision can also specify whether personal days are fully paid or unpaid. While some organizations may offer paid personal days as part of their benefits package, others may deem them as unpaid leave. 5. Carryover of Personal Days: Depending on the organization's policy, personal days may or may not be carried over to the subsequent year. If an employee has unused personal days at the end of the year, they might forfeit them or be allowed to carry them forward to utilize within a specified time frame. Additionally, the Utah Personal Day Provision should address the process of requesting personal days, including the notice period, the documentation required (if any), and the approval process. It should also mention any restrictions on scheduling personal days during critical business periods or restricting multiple employees from taking personal days simultaneously.
